This group covers Japanese, Korean, Thai, Vietnamese, Indian and other Asian cuisines that are not Chinese, and the etiquette varies by kitchen. Japanese and Korean restaurants often take reservations for dinner and may add a service charge for large groups; Thai and Vietnamese spots are usually walk-in and quick-turnover. Spice levels are frequently adjustable on request at Thai, Indian and Sichuan-adjacent menus, so say if you want it mild or hot. Korean BBQ restaurants typically charge per person for all-you-can-eat service with a time limit, and grills are shared at the table. Vietnamese pho shops post bowl sizes (regular or large) and a plate of herbs, bean sprouts and lime is normal to add yourself. Card and tap-to-pay are widely accepted; cash-only is more common at small family-run counters.

Patrick Nguyen 8 years ago
An Indonesian friend took me here and ordered. The food tasted very rustic and very similar to the dishes I would eat in roadside restaurants in Malaysia/Singapore. The cuisine is totally different, but I can really taste the spices and feel the care that went into the dishes. The meats were seasoned well and tender. I appreciated the pictures of dishes on the wall and the really friendly couple that runs/cooks the food. The shrimp paste sauce and other sauces really highlight the dishes. I would definitely go back.

Art and Monica 8 years ago
Small place but food is good. Ordered a few things off the menu to-go including the #31 Pecel Ikan (fried tilapia), #30 Rendang (beef cooked in coconut milk and spices), #14 Sate Ayam (skewered chicken with peanut sauce, #8 Soto Ayam (shredded chicken soup) & #33 Mama Yu Ayam Goreng (half or whole fried chicken).
